- Document Description
- The California Department of Transportation proposes to realign a section of SR 1 to an inland location. The project is limited to the replacement of the existing road alignment to a new alignment that would consist of a new 49-foot road syste, with 12-foot wide lanes with 4-foot paved and 4-foot unpaved shoulders in each direction. The project is also limited to the construction of a new 850 linear foot, clear-span bridge over Scotty Creek and its floodplain, construction of three access roads, removal of the previously existing bridge over the old Scotty Creek bridge alignment. The project will cause 0.013 acres of permanent impact and 0.14 acres of temporary impact to Covered Species habitat. The project is expected to result in incidental take of Coho Salmon Coho Salmon - south of Punta Gorda designated as an endangered species under CESA. The ITP referenced above as issued by CDFW authorizes incidental take of species listed under CESA that may occur as a result of Project implementation.
